element-UI el-table动态显示隐藏列造成固定一侧的列(fixed=“left/right“)错误显示

问题原因:多个tabs共用一个实体,动态显示隐藏列 出现了固定在右侧的列(fixed="right")错位

【解决方案】

表格的重新布局,只要table数据发生变化的时候就重新渲染表格

this.$nextTick(() => {undefined

      this.$refs.formname.doLayout()

})

参考element官方文档

————————————————

版权声明:本文为CSDN博主「sunshineGGB」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明。

原文链接:https://blog.csdn.net/sunshineGGB/article/details/107539445

你可能感兴趣的:(element-UI el-table动态显示隐藏列造成固定一侧的列(fixed=“left/right“)错误显示)